Celtic chief executive Peter Lawwell breaks silence after terrifying firebomb attack on family home

Celtic chief executive Peter Lawwell described the deliberate fire at his home a ‘devastating attack’ on himself and his family.

A masked man was caught on CCTV setting fire to three cars outside Mr Lawwell’s home in the early hours of Wednesday morning.

The blaze in Thorntonhall, South Lanarkshire, caused extensive damage to a garage.

“This has been a devastating attack on myself and my family, the effects of which will stay with us all for a long time,” Mr Lawwell said in a statement.

“I am, of course, extremely relieved that everyone is safe. I would like to thank my wife and my family for their support and for the strength and courage they have shown during such a difficult time.”

Three cars were torched outside his £2million property in South Lanarkshire, with flames spreading to an annex where the 61-year-old’s daughter and baby granddaughter were asleep

Mr Lawwell thanked the fire service and Police Scotland for their ‘support and professionalism.’

He added: “I also thank the Celtic Board and Celtic staff for all the support they have given me. It has been fantastic and sincerely appreciated.

“As a family, we have received literally thousands of messages of support from Celtic fans and from people across the wider global football family.

“This has provided us with great comfort and we all offer our heartfelt thanks for the concern and support which people have shown.”

Mr Lawwell confirmed in January he would retire at the end of June after 17 years at Celtic. He has been replaced by Dominic McKay, who has already moved from Scottish Rugby to take up the post.
